Full Description
The Naval Surface Warfare Center Carderock Division (NSWCCD) has a requirement for a floating dock. The compliant product is available from small business vendors on the open market. The NAICS code is 237990 and the business size is $45 million.
The proposed purchase order is being solicited on a small business set-aside basis.
The NSWCCD will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ible Quoter that submits the quote in response to this solicitation that represent the best value to the Government. See 52.212-2- EVALUATION. Questions/clarification regarding this solicitation must be submitted no later than June 8, 2026 at 12:00PM noon. All questions will be answered in an amendment to the solicitation. Quote packages are due no later than June 12, 2026, at 12:00 PM. Inquiries and submissions should be directed to both Michael Bonaiuto at michael.j.bonaiuto.civ@us.navy.mil.
Quote packages should contain a cover sheet that provides the following information:
a) Official Company Name;
b) Point of Contact including name and phone number;
c) Cage code
